Explore the Enchanting Ruins of Ayutthaya, an Ancient Thai Wonder

Introduction:

Nestled in the heart of Thailand, Ayutthaya is an ancient city that stands as a testament to the grandeur and resilience of the Siamese kingdom. Once the capital of Siam, Ayutthaya boasts a rich history and stunning ruins that have earned it a UNESCO World Heritage Site designation.

Historical Significance:

Ayutthaya was founded in the 14th century and flourished as the capital of the Siamese kingdom for over 400 years. It was a major center of trade, diplomacy, and culture, attracting visitors from around the world. However, in the 18th century, the city was sacked and burned by Burmese invaders, leaving behind only scattered ruins.

The Archaeological Site:

Today, Ayutthaya is a vast archaeological site that covers an area of over 16 square kilometers. The ruins of the once-magnificent city include numerous temples, palaces, monasteries, and other structures that offer a glimpse into its glorious past.

Top Attractions:

Among the must-see attractions in Ayutthaya are:

* Wat Phra Mahathat: The most iconic temple in Ayutthaya, known for its famous Buddha head wrapped in tree roots.
* Wat Chaiwatthanaram: A magnificent temple complex with stunning prang spires and a large central stupa.
* Wat Yai Chai Mongkol: A massive temple with a giant reclining Buddha statue that measures over 46 meters long.
* Wat Phanan Choeng: A small but intricate temple with beautiful murals depicting the life of the Buddha.
* Ayutthaya Historical Park: A sprawling park that encompasses many of the most significant ruins in the city.

Getting There:

Ayutthaya is located about 80 kilometers north of Bangkok, the capital of Thailand. It can be reached by train, bus, or taxi from Bangkok.

Best Time to Visit:

The best time to visit Ayutthaya is during the dry season, which runs from November to April. During this time, the weather is pleasant and there is less rainfall.
